Abstract

There are records of more than two dozen volcanic eruptions since the settlement of the islands of the Archipelago of the Azores, some submarine, but many on land, subaerial. The recorded eruptions are centred on or close to São Miguel, Terceira, São Jorge, Pico and Faial islands. For the populations, eruptions are a source of concern and fear, transforming the landscape radically with the coverage of built elements and fields by ash deposits and other projected materials or lava flows, destroying their belongings and social environment. Nevertheless, over time, these new lands become sources of materials, new fertile lands, new geological and landscape elements with scientific and tourist potential and, consequently, urban reoccupation. This work starts with an analysis of the historical eruptions recorded in the Azores, types of activity and affected areas and seeks to assess the vulnerability of current populations to similar situations prospectively.
